Born on August 7, 1955, in Phoenix, Arizona, Elizabeth Diane Downs (nรฉe Frederickson) appeared to have a normal childhood. Behind closed doors, however, she was being molested by her father, Wesley Linden, as early as the age of 12 while he and her mother, Willadene, portrayed themselves as upstanding conservatives.

Elizabeth Diane Downs ( nรฉe Frederickson; born August 7, 1955) is an American woman who murdered her daughter and attempted to murder her other two children near Springfield, Oregon, on May 19, 1983. Following the crimes, she made claims to police that a man had attempted to carjack her and had shot the children.

Elizabeth Diane Frederickson Downs (born August 7, 1955) is an American convicted murderer. In May 1983, she shot her three children, killing one and seriously wounding two. Downs then told police a stranger had attempted to carjack her and had shot the children. She was convicted in 1984 and sentenced to life in prison. Small Sacrifices is a 1989 American made-for-television crime drama film written by Joyce Eliason and based on the best-selling true crime book by Ann Rule of the same name. The film is about Diane Downs and the murder and attempted murder of her three children. It stars Farrah Fawcett, Ryan O'Neal, Gordon Clapp, John Shea, and Emily Perkins.The film premiered in two parts on ABC on November.

Diane Downs was sentenced to life plus 50 years and is currently incarcerated at Central California Women's Facility. Downs isn't imprisoned in Oregon, the state that sentenced her, because shortly after her sentencing, she escaped from Oregon Women's Correctional Center.
